"Coast Guard Rescues 20 Fishermen from Lake Erie Ice Floe"

The U.S. Coast Guard rescued 20 fishermen who were stranded on an ice floe on Lake Erie near Port Clinton, Ohio, using two airboats and a helicopter. Nine people were rescued by the Coast Guard, four were saved by the Put-in-Bay Fire Department, and seven made it ashore on their own airboat. No injuries were reported, and officials warned about the unpredictability and hazards of ice floes, especially in windy conditions.

Coast Guard rescues 20 people from Lake Erie ice floe

Over 20 people are stranded on an ice floe on Lake Erie near Catawba Island State Park in Ohio, prompting a rescue operation by the Coast Guard and local authorities. The group's reason for being on the ice is unclear, but severe winter weather in the Midwest, including heavy snow and freezing temperatures, has been reported. A winter weather advisory is in place for parts of Ohio and Indiana, forecasting freezing rain and ice accumulations.
